Abstract
A kind of conditioner on koji making disc machine, including air duct, controller and blower fan, having heaters, dehumidifier, air cleaner and magnetic valve are set in air duct, controller connects the temperature sensor being arranged in inside disk machine, humidity sensor and carbon dioxide sensor by connecting line respectively, and described heater, dehumidifier, air cleaner, magnetic valve and blower fan are connected with controller;The both ends of air duct are respectively the inner joint being connected with koji making disc machine air inlet and the external tapping being connected with ambient atmosphere, having heaters, dehumidifier, magnetic valve, air cleaner and air intake blower fan are set gradually in it from inside to outside, it is located at magnetic valve in air duct and is circumscribed with an intermediary interface being connected with koji making disc machine circulate in the wind mouth with air cleaner midfeather cavity, and middle magnetic valve and middle blower fan is installed in the external adapter of the intermediary interface;It has simple in construction, can be automatically controlled according to humiture in koji making disc machine with gas concentration lwevel come the air intake of real-time implementation air or air circulation, adjusts humiture and gas concentration lwevel in starter propagation machine, the features such as improving koji-making quality and yield.

Background technology
Koji-making is the important step in the fermentation food production process such as soy sauce, vinegar, wine, and traditional koji-making needs during turning over song
Substantial amounts of manual operations, workload is very big, and Temperature and Humidity Control is difficult, and now, the fermentation food industry such as soy sauce widely uses
Koji making disc machine, it has, and automaticity is high, the sort of quyi cultivate quickly and stably, production efficiency it is high, easily operated maintenance, work
It is the advantages that power less investment, deep to be welcome by enterprise.
But the air handling system of existing koji making disc machine is excessively complicated, it can not be controlled effectively, it is impossible in time
Adjusted according to caused changes of concentrations of carbon dioxide in the humiture and fermentation process in koji-making room, flexibility ratio is inadequate, directly
The quality and yield of koji-making are have impact on, is further improved.

Embodiment 1:When koji making disc machine inner silica concentration of carbon is higher than setting value, but temperature and humidity value not less than
Setting value.
Now, carbon dioxide sensor connecting line is passed through(13)Signal is delivered to controller(12), controller specify into
Row outer circulation, i.e., interior circulation are closed, i.e. blower fan(6)And magnetic valve(5)Close, blower fan(9)And magnetic valve(8)Beat
Open, blower fan(9)And it is in maximum quantity of wind state, outside low carbon dioxide air(The carbon dioxide concentration in air is only 0.03%)
Through blower fan(9)Air inlet filter(7), filter off particulate matter and bacterium, magnetic valve(4)Open, air is through dehumidifier(3)Carry out
Dry, dried air enters heater(2)Setting value is heated to, by being connected with koji making disc machine air inlet(16)
Into koji making disc machine, the carbon dioxide concentration in air in machine is watered down, by repeatedly circulation, until dense carbon dioxide in starter propagation machine
Degree reaches below setting value, is stopped.
Embodiment 2:When koji making disc machine inner silica concentration of carbon and temperature not up to setting value, but humidity value exceedes
Setting value.
Now, humidity sensor connecting line is passed through(15)Signal is delivered to controller(12), controller specify carry out in
Circulation, i.e. outer circulation are closed, i.e. blower fan(9)And magnetic valve(8)Close, blower fan(6)And magnetic valve(5)Open, wind
Machine(6)And maximum quantity of wind state is in, highly humid air with koji making disc machine circulate in the wind mouth through being connected inside starter propagation machine(17), by
Blower fan(6)Into magnetic valve(4)Open, air is through dehumidifier(3)It is dried, dried air enters heater(2),
But now heater(2)Do not heat, and be only through air effect, air with koji making disc machine air inlet by being connected(16)
Into koji making disc machine, reduce air humidity in starter propagation machine, by repeatedly circulation, until in starter propagation machine humidity reach setting value with
Under, it is stopped.
Embodiment 3:When koji making disc machine inner silica concentration of carbon and humidity value are not less than setting value, but temperature is less than
Setting value.
Now, temperature sensor connecting line is passed through(14)Signal is delivered to controller(12), controller specify carry out in
Circulate and heat air, be i.e. outer circulation is closed, i.e. blower fan(9)And magnetic valve(8)Close, blower fan(6)And magnetic valve
(5)Open, blower fan(6)And maximum quantity of wind state is in, starter propagation machine inner cryogenic air passes through and koji making disc machine circulate in the wind mouth
Connection(17), by blower fan(6)Into magnetic valve(4)Open, air is through dehumidifier(3)It is dried, dried air enters
Heater(2)Heated, the air after heating with koji making disc machine air inlet by being connected(16)Into koji making disc machine, carry
Air themperature in starter propagation machine is risen, by repeatedly circulation, until koji-making built-in temperature reaches setting value, is stopped.
